GSAT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2018 in Review

114 of the 4,488 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Globalstar (GSAT) for Q4 2018, worth a combined $252M — up 25% from $202M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 16 funds opened new GSAT positions and 14 closed out — a net gain of 2 holders — while 30 added to existing stakes and 29 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Mudrick Capital Management, adding an estimated $11.7M. The largest seller was Vanguard Group, cutting an estimated $4.88M.
